Within our Retail locations, our District Support Pharmacists (DSPs) play a critical role in cultivating a culture of excellence within each pharmacy worked by acting as a role model for all, demonstrating genuine care, and setting the bar for the pharmacy team.As a DSP, you have a critical role at the forefront of delivering our purpose, modeling our values, and demonstrating genuine, authentic care for our patients. You will work within the district to cover pharmacist scheduling gaps, under the direction of the Pharmacy Manager (PM) and Rx District Leader (DL) to support our pharmacy teams. While working in stores throughout the district, you are accountable for supporting the management, oversight, and operation of the pharmacy and pharmacy team.The DSP's responsibilities include, but are not limited to:Living our purpose by helping to manage and improve patient health through safe and appropriate dispensing, counseling, and immunizing practicesTraveling the district to fill pharmacist shifts as scheduled by the District Performance Coordinator (DPC); overseeing the pharmacy and serving as the Pharmacy Manager's proxy during bench shifts without overlapSupporting safe and accurate prescription fulfillment by following—and directing the pharmacy team to follow—pharmacy workflow procedures and utilizing the safety guardrails at every workstationAssumes Pharmacy Manager's day-to-day duties when serving as the only or the primary pharmacist-on-dutyContributing to positive patient experiences by showing empathy and genuine care and coaching the pharmacy team to do the same: demonstrating compassionate care, collaborating with the patient's total healthcare team, and proactively resolving insurance and/or medication issuesProactively offering and delivering immunizations to keep patients healthy; engaging and supporting Pharmacy Technicians to learn to immunizeSupporting the effective management of pharmacy inventory in all pharmacies worked by following—and guiding the pharmacy team to follow—all inventory best practices, with a special focus on protecting cold chain products for our patients and our businessRemaining flexible for both scheduling and business needs, while contributing to a safe, inclusive, and engaging team dynamicMaintaining relevant clinical and technical skills for the job as the industry evolves (including but not limited to company-required trainings and CMEs); actively seeking opportunities to expand knowledge to better support patientsSupporting access to care and helping to improve patient outcomes through pharmacist delivered clinical care such as testing and prescribing services (e.g., COVID/Flu, Hormonal Contraception, etc.) where permissible; empowers the pharmacy team to provide holistic care at every step in the patient care journeyUnderstanding and complying with all relevant federal and state laws, regulations, professional standards, and ethical principles; complying with CVS Health policies and procedures to help support patient safety and complying with controlled substance dispensing and recordkeeping, to protect patient privacy and security, and to maintain a safe and inclusive workplace for our colleaguesRequired Qualifications:Active Pharmacist License in the state where the Store is locatedActive National Provider Identifier (NPI)Not on the DEA Excluded Parties listEssential Functions:Ability to travel within a reasonable radius to support market staffing as business needs requireRegular and predictable attendance, including nights and weekendsAbility to complete required training within designated timeframeAttention and Focus:Ability to concentrate on a task over a period of timeAbility to pivot quickly from one task to another to meet patient and business needsAbility to confirm prescription information and label accuracy, ensuring patient safetyCustomer Service and Team Orientation:Actively look for ways to help people, and do so in a friendly mannerNotice and understand patients' reactions, and respond appropriatelyCommunication Skills:Use and understand verbal and written communication to interact with patients and colleaguesUtilize active listening by giving full attention to what others are saying, taking time to understand the points being made, asking questions as appropriate, and not interrupting at inappropriate timesMathematical Reasoning:Ability to use math to solve a problem, such as determining the total number of tablets to dispense, day's supply, and/or number of full bottles and additional bottles needed to fill a prescriptionProblem Resolution:Identifying challenging patient or colleague interactions and choosing the best course of action when faced multiple optionsPhysical Demands:Be mobile and remain upright for extended periods of timeLift, scan, and bag itemsReach overhead;
